Lu" <hjl.tools@...il.com>, Nicolas Pitre <nico@...xnic.net>, linux-kernel@...r.kernel.org, linux-kbuild@...r.kernel.org, linux-arch@...r.kernel.org, live-patching@...r.kernel.org, llvm@...ts.linux.dev Subject: Re: [PATCH v10 01/15] modpost: fix removing numeric suffixes On Wed 2022-02-09 19:57:38, Alexander Lobakin wrote: > `-z unique-symbol` linker flag which is planned to use with FG-KASLR > to simplify livepatching (hopefully globally later on) triggers the > following: > > ERROR: modpost: "param_set_uint.0" [vmlinux] is a static EXPORT_SYMBOL > > The reason is that for now the condition from remove_dot(): > > if (m && (s[n + m] == '.' || s[n + m] == 0)) > > which was designed to test if it's a dot or a '\0' after the suffix > is never satisfied. > This is due to that `s[n + m]` always points to the last digit of a > numeric suffix, not on the symbol next to it (from a custom debug > print added to modpost): > > param_set_uint.0, s[n + m] is '0', s[n + m + 1] is '\0' Yup, the + 1 is for the '.' between the symbol name and the number. In the order of apperance it would be: n + 1 + m > So it's off-by-one and was like that since 2014. > Fix this for the sake of upcoming features, but don't bother > stable-backporting, as it's well hidden -- apart from that LD flag, > can be triggered only by GCC LTO which never landed upstream. > > Fixes: fcd38ed0ff26 ("scripts: modpost: fix compilation warning") > Signed-off-by: Alexander Lobakin <alexandr.lobakin@...el.com> Reviewed-by: Petr Mladek <pmladek@...e.com> Best Regards, Petr
